Adding A Microphone Jack To A HAM Radio Handset

[dajjhman] wrote in to show us how he added a microphone jack to the handset of his Yaesu radio while retaining the DTMF functions. He states that there were some adapters available on the market, but they are non standard and didn’t really fit his needs. The modification itself is pretty simple, especially with his great documentation and clear pictures. For anyone else who might need this setup, this should be a great resource.

    1. Each FCC regulated service has its own rules. In some services (e.g. the Family Radio Service, or FRS) any modifications at all are prohibited. In others you may change anything that doesn’t affect the RF performance. Hams, however, are permitted to change absolutely anything they want and may even build radios entirely from scratch. All we have to do is ensure that our emissions are consistent with the rules for our service.

    Incorrect. One of the main points of ham radio licensing is to encourage experimentation.

    If the author is a licensed amateur, he can do what he wants with his transceiver and operate it in the ham bands, so long as the radio’s emissions are compliant with the terms of his particular level of licensing.

    It is not at all uncommon for hams to acquire commercial radio equipment and modify it for use in the ham bands. If the FCC “sayeth” what you claim, this would be impossible.
